Why Choose a Budget Laptop with SSD?
Many budget laptops traditionally relied on traditional hard disk drives (HDDs), which are slower and more prone to mechanical failure. SSDs, on the other hand, use flash memory to store data, resulting in faster access times and increased durability. For Python developers, this means quicker code execution, faster package installations, and smoother multitasking.

Factors to Consider When Buying a Budget SSD Laptop
While affordability is important, there are key features to consider to ensure your laptop meets your Python development needs:
- Processor: Look for at least an Intel Core i3 or AMD Ryzen 3 for smooth coding experiences.
- RAM: 8GB RAM is recommended for multitasking and running complex scripts.
- Storage: A 256GB or 512GB SSD provides enough space for projects, libraries, and datasets.
- Display: A 14-inch or 15.6-inch screen offers a good balance of portability and workspace.
- Battery Life: Prioritize models with at least 6-8 hours of battery life for portability.
Tips for Optimizing Your Python Workflow on a Budget Laptop
Even with budget-friendly hardware, you can optimize your Python development environment:
- Use lightweight IDEs: Editors like Visual Studio Code or Sublime Text are efficient and resource-friendly.
- Manage your libraries: Use virtual environments to keep dependencies organized and reduce clutter.
- Keep your system clean: Regularly delete unnecessary files and background processes to maintain speed.
- Utilize SSD features: Enable TRIM and ensure your SSD firmware is up to date for optimal performance.
